DTSEA: Drug Target Set Enrichment Analysis

It is a novel tool used to identify the candidate drugs against a particular disease based on the drug target set enrichment analysis. It assumes the most effective drugs are those with a closer affinity in the protein-protein interaction network to the specified disease. (See Gómez-Carballa et al. (2022) <doi:10.1016/j.envres.2022.112890> and Feng et al. (2022) <doi:10.7150/ijms.67815> for disease expression profiles; see Wishart et al. (2018) <doi:10.1093/nar/gkx1037> and Gaulton et al. (2017) <doi:10.1093/nar/gkw1074> for drug target information; see Kanehisa et al. (2021) <doi:10.1093/nar/gkaa970> for the details of KEGG database.)
